What is an Online Driving License?
An online driving license refers to the procedure of making an application for and obtaining a chauffeur's license through an online platform, generally handled by a federal government firm or department of automobile (DMV). This procedure can consist of whatever from submitting initial applications and payments to scheduling driving tests and getting the digital license.

Steps to Obtain a Driving License Online
The procedure for getting a driving license online might differ somewhat from one state to another, but typically follows these steps:

Research State Requirements: Every state has distinct regulations concerning acquiring a driving license. Examine your state's DMV site for specifics.

Prepare Necessary Documents: Gather files such as proof of identity, residency, and any previous driving licenses. A list may include:
Birth certificate or passportEnergy expenses or bank declarations as proof of residencySocial Security card
Create an Account: Visit your state's DMV website, where you typically need to develop an account to begin the application procedure.

Complete the Application: Fill out the online application form, detailing individual information, any pertinent driving history, and other needed data.

Pay Required Fees: Be ready to pay the associated fees, usually through credit/debit cards or electronic banking methods.

Schedule a Test: If needed, schedule a composed or driving test through the online portal. Some states may offer the alternative to take online tests.

Take Required Tests: Complete any tests either online or face to face, as specified by your state. This may consist of a vision test and a practical driving test.

Receive Your License: After effectively passing all requirements, your driving license might be released digitally initially and then sent by mail to your address.
